Managing private equity funds is an important component of Neuberger Berman’s business strategy. NB Private Equity has been an active and successful private equity investor since 1987. NB Private Equity manages over $135 billion of investor commitments across primary fund investments, secondary investments, direct equity co-investments, private debt and various specialty strategies since inception through December 30, 2024.
